Extract content from each row of a Google Sheets file, publish it to Telegram, and mark the row as published
Effortlessly share your updates, news, or ideas from Google Sheets straight to Telegram with zero manual copying. No more missed updates, no more repetitive work.
Sick of manually copying updates from Google Sheets just to keep your Telegram followers in the loop? That tedious back-and-forth eats up your time, risks embarrassing copy-paste mistakes, and makes it easy to lose track of what’s already been shared. Without automation, important content can get stuck waiting in your spreadsheet, causing missed engagement and making your updates less reliable—costing you both time and trust.
This formula from Botize transforms your workflow by automatically reading each new row in your Google Sheet, publishing its content directly to your chosen Telegram chat, group, or channel, and then marking the row as 'Published'—so you always know what’s been shared. You decide how often it runs (for example, every hour), ensuring regular updates without having to lift a finger, and you can easily adjust the frequency or filter which rows are included. The result? No more missed posts, no confusion about what’s live, and hours saved each week.
Ready to streamline your updates and stop letting manual work hold you back? Follow our simple step-by-step guide to set up the automation—or use Botize’s ready-made formula to get started instantly. Your Telegram audience—and your future self—will thank you!
Automate this task with 4 simple prompts
Copy and paste the following prompts into Botize's AI task editor
-
1
Access the Botize automated task editor.
-
2
Select the AI editing tool.
-
3
Let's start by setting up how often the automation should run so it can regularly check for new content to publish.
Copy and paste this prompt into the AI editing tool.
Configure the automation to run automatically once every hour. ⤵
Click the 'Apply this task' button to confirm.
-
4
Next, let's make sure that the automation extracts the next unpublished row from the Google Sheets spreadsheet, focusing on getting the content in column A.
Copy and paste this prompt into the AI editing tool.
Add a step to pull the next row from the Google Sheets file where column B does not say 'Published,' and extract the content from column A. ⤵
Click the 'Apply this task' button to confirm.
-
5
Now, let's send the extracted content from column A to a Telegram chat, group, or channel.
Copy and paste this prompt into the AI editing tool.
Add a step to send the text from column A of the current row as a message to a Telegram chat, group, or channel. ⤵
Click the 'Apply this task' button to confirm.
-
6
Finally, let's update the Google Sheets file to mark the row as published after the content has been sent to Telegram.
Copy and paste this prompt into the AI editing tool.
Add a step that writes 'Published' in column B of the same row after successfully sending the Telegram message. ⤵
Click the 'Apply this task' button to confirm.
-
7
Your automation is ready to use. Click the 'Save changes' button.
Save changes
Turn Your Google Sheet Into a Telegram Content Powerhouse
Here’s how it works, human-to-human: Add content to your Google Sheet, relax, and this automation will whisk anything you drop in column A straight to your chosen Telegram chat, group, or channel. Once sent, your sheet is automatically updated so you always know what’s gone out. If you add more, the automation is always on standby, ready to process it—like your reliable digital messenger.
| Manual | Botize | |
|---|---|---|
| Find new sheet content | 5 minutes per update | 0 Minutes |
| Copy and paste to Telegram | 3 minutes per message | 0 Minutes |
| Remember what’s sent/what’s not | 2 minutes (and sometimes, mistakes) | 0 Minutes |
| Total | 10+ minutes per post (plus headaches) | 0 Minutes |
Yes, you’ve just found the shortcut you wish existed for pushing info from Google Sheets to Telegram (without the boring repetitive work). If that's exactly what you came here looking for, you’re in the right spot.
Daily Announcements to a School Community
School staff updates a Google Sheet with daily reminders. Automation ensures every update instantly appears in the school’s Telegram group—no student misses a beat.
Save Hours
Forget about endless copying—get hours of your life back every week.
No Human Error
Never forget an update or double-post—automation keeps things tidy and perfect.
Instant Visibility
Know at a glance which content is published and what’s queued—no guesswork.
Automated Content Sharing for Crypto Channels
Curated coin news dropped into a team’s Google Sheet instantly heads to public Telegram channels—freeing up time for analysis, not grunt work.
⌾︎ You run a Telegram channel or group and want to streamline content delivery from Sheets.
⌾︎ You manage updates, tips, or news for your community, students, or team and hate repetitive tasks.
✕ You never use Google Sheets or Telegram.
✕ You want highly complex conditional logic or content formatting.
✓ Decide how often the automation checks for new content (every hour? every 10 minutes? Your call).
✓ Choose where your messages go: any Telegram chat, group, or channel.
✓ Customize your spreadsheet—track more than just Published, or add more columns for context.
This task reads the content of each row from a Google Sheets spreadsheet and publishes it to a Telegram chat, group, or channel. After publishing the content, the task marks the row as published in the spreadsheet. To use this task, you must provide the URL of the Google Sheets file within the task configuration. The task assumes that the content to be published is located in column A of each row. Once the content has been successfully published to Telegram, the task will mark the row as “Published” in column B. When the task reaches the last available row in the spreadsheet, it will remain waiting until you add more rows to the Google Sheets file. Once new rows appear, the task will continue processing them automatically.